"I was about to sell my Thrive 7" running 3.2 Honeycomb in order to buy a Kindle Fire HD with 4.0. Toshiba's timing was perfect, as I found the 4.0 update notice last week and applied it. Now, I do not need to sell it in order to buy a Fire HD. Good job, Toshiba! I like this little tablet. It isn't quite big enough to replace an iPad, and admittedly the big-brother Thrive 9" is the appropriate comparison there. But, for doing email, etc, I am used to the larger screen for productivity (without needing a wireless keyboard). The 7" must seem huge to a smartphone user, and it's about the size of a Kindle so it does work well for e-book reading as well. I have no real complaint about the thickness since iPad with required cover is similar. It's small enough to carry with you in a little pack but I wouldn't want to cart it around in a pocket. The real challenge for this 7" size is, it's not as convenient as a smartphone, but not as useful as a full tablet either. I bought it for development work on an Android app and it has performed flawlessly. For personal use, I prefer the larger tablets. However, despite the 7" platform, it has a 1280x800 screen so games look fantastic. So, if you don't like a larger, bulky tablet, you will love a Thrive 7. But, it isn't quite as productive as a full-size. Think of it more as a larger media device, more pleasant to use than a smartphone if you really want to do apps/music/games/videos."

"Overall this is a great FULL FLEDGED 7 inch Android tablet (not an e-reader "tablet"). Toshiba did very little to the Android OS and even added their own file manager app that is straight forward and incredibly easy to use. Which is great since you can expand the memory with a micro SD card. It's thickness and "rubbery" back make it feel secure and comfortable to hold in one hand. Best thing about it though is it's screen! Very sharp and responsive! Pros: Screen, ports, expandable memory, comfortable to hold. Cons: Camera (shutter lag is painfully long. Hopefully can be fixed with a software update), non removable battery, battery life is short compared to other 7 in. tablets."
